Effects of survivin siRNA expression plasmid on proliferation of MGC-803 cells

Abstract
AIM: To silence the expression of survivin gene in MGC-803 cellsby the siRNA expression vector-based RNA interference (RNAi) technique,and to investigate its effects on the proliferation of MGC-803 cells.
METHODS: The survivin siRNA expression plasmid was transfectedinto MGC-803 cells by lipofectamine. Morphological changes of the cellswere observed under invert microscope. The expression of survivin mRNAwas determined by reverse transcription-polymerase chain reaction(RT-PCR). The changes of cell cycle and the cell proliferation wereanalyzed by flow cytometry and MTT assay, respectively.
RESULTS: Abnormal morphological changes of MGC-803 cells wereobserved in the group transfected with the survivin siRNA expressionplasmid. The survivin siRNA expression plasmid significantlydown-regulated the expression of survivin mRNA in MGC-803 cells with apercentage of 48.2% ( vs empty controls), and it arrested thecell cycle in G1 phase (77.4%). The cell proliferation was significantlyinhibited, and the optical density in siRNA-transfected cells wasmarkedly lower than that in the empty controls (24 h: 0.272 ± 0.048 vs0.576 ± 0.018; 48 h: 0.270 ± 0.060 vs 0.809 ± 0.027; 72 h:0.143 ± 0.046 vs 1.015 ± 0.075; all P <0.01). Thegrowth inhibitory rates of MGC-803 cells were 53.4%, 66.7%, and 86.3%after 24, 48, and 72 h of the transfection, respectively.
CONCLUSION: The expression of survivin in MGC-803 cells can bedown-regulated by the plasmid-based RNAi technique, and thedown-regulation can inhibit the cell proliferation in vitro.
